2. Best Areas to Stay in Paros for Families
Choosing the right area is the most important part of planning a family trip. This Paros for families guide breaks it down clearly.
Parikia – Best for Convenience
Parikia is ideal for families who want all services close by: supermarkets, pharmacies, restaurants, the port, and the bus terminal.
Why families love Parikia:
- Walkable waterfront
- Easy access to Krios, Marcello, Livadia Beach
- Great bus connections all over the island
- Plenty of stroller-friendly routes
Best for:
Families with young children, first-time visitors, families without a car.
Naoussa – Best for Families Who Want a Stylish Base
Naoussa offers beautiful scenery, restaurants, and easy access to Kolymbithres and Monastiri via bus or water taxi.
Why families choose Naoussa:
- Safe, charming village with pedestrian lanes
- Lots of food options
- Close to shallow-water beaches
- Evening strolls along the marina
Best for:
Families with teens, families who enjoy dining out or staying in elegant hotels.
Aliki – Best for a Quiet Family Holiday
Aliki sits on Paros’ southern coast and has calm water, soft sand, and a slow-paced village atmosphere.
Why it’s great:
- Very safe for kids
- Three beaches within walking distance
- Sunset views, playgrounds, relaxed tavernas
Best for:
Younger kids, babies, and families wanting peaceful nights.
Golden Beach / Drios – Best for Active Families
This area offers water sports, long sandy stretches, and quiet hotels.
Why families choose it:
- Famous for windsurfing
- Family-run hotels and apartments
- Spacious beaches
Best for:
Energetic families, older kids, and teens.
3. Best Family Beaches in Paros
These are the beaches that make Paros for families such a strong choice for a Greek island holiday.
Kolymbithres
- Shallow turquoise water
- Natural rock pools
- Perfect for kids to explore
- Sunbeds + small cafés
Monastiri Beach
- One of the calmest bays on the island
- Excellent for beginner swimmers
- Fully organized with beach club, shade, and toilets
- Family-friendly music and atmosphere
Marcello Beach
- Soft sand and shallow water
- Several beach bars (quiet, not party)
- Water taxi to Parikia — kids love the ride
Krios Beach
- Calm, protected bay
- Great for toddlers
- Sunbeds available but not overcrowded
Golden Beach
- Long sandy shoreline
- Watersport centers for teens
- Clear water and organized facilities
Livadia Beach (Parikia)
- Walking distance from most hotels
- Shallow and sandy
- Great for families without a car
Aliki Beaches
- Three calm bays with soft sand
- Ideal for babies and small children
- Quiet and relaxed even in high season

5. Getting Around Paros with Kids
You can easily explore the island using buses, taxis, and water taxis, but many families prefer a rental car.
Best options:
- Bus: cheap and reliable
- Water taxi: fun for kids (Parikia ↔ Marcello, Naoussa ↔ Kolymbithres)
- Car rental: best for beach-hopping
- Taxi: good for short trips
Distances are short — most rides take under 20 minutes.
6. Family-Friendly Activities in Paros
Beyond beaches, there are plenty of things families can enjoy.
Top things to do:
- Water taxi to Kolymbithres
- Day trip to Antiparos
- Visit the Butterfly Valley (June–August)
- Picnic in Lefkes village
- Renting a pedal boat at Monastiri
- Windsurfing lessons at Golden Beach
- Sunset in Naoussa marina
Kids also love exploring Parikia’s Old Town with its white alleys and gelato shops.
7. Tips for a Smooth Family Holiday in Paros
These tips help make your experience even easier:
1. Book early for July–August
Family rooms sell out quickly.
2. Choose beaches with natural shade
Kolymbithres and Aliki have sheltered areas.
3. Bring water shoes
Useful for rocky sections at some beaches.
4. Pick accommodation near a beach
Makes nap breaks and quick swims simple.
5. Avoid driving into Naoussa at peak hours
Parking can be challenging in the evening.
6. For stroller-friendly areas:
- Parikia waterfront
- Aliki promenade
- Golden Beach path
